Including an inside thread in Creo Parametric entails making a cylindrical gap after which making use of a thread specification to it. This enables for the creation of threaded holes that can be utilized to lock parts collectively.
Creo Parametric affords a number of strategies for including inside threads, together with using the Gap Wizard, Thread characteristic, and Thread Mill characteristic. The Gap Wizard is a fast and straightforward strategy to create a threaded gap, whereas the Thread characteristic offers extra management over the thread parameters. The Thread Mill characteristic is used to create inside threads utilizing a thread milling cutter.

2. Thread Specification: Making use of the specified thread kind, dimension, and pitch to the opening.
Within the realm of Creo How To Add Inner Thread, thread specification stands as a pivotal determinant of the thread’s performance and efficiency. It entails deciding on the suitable thread kind, dimension, and pitch to match the design necessities and guarantee compatibility with mating parts.
The thread kind defines the form and profile of the thread, with frequent choices together with Unified Nationwide Coarse (UNC), Unified Nationwide Effective (UNF), and metric threads. Every kind possesses distinct traits suited to particular functions.
Thread dimension, expressed when it comes to diameter, dictates the power and load-bearing capability of the thread. Bigger threads can face up to larger masses, whereas finer threads present better precision and diminished vibration.
Thread pitch, measured as the gap between adjoining thread crests, influences the thread’s engagement and effectivity. A coarser pitch permits for sooner meeting and disassembly, whereas a finer pitch affords improved thread power and resistance to loosening.
